Transaction 3f375313f728837924278a1f52869e84f7a932949067b76e5344797ce67035e2
1 Input
1 Output
-
3f375313f728837924278a1f52869e84f7a932949067b76e5344797ce67035e2:0
- value
- 3945026
- script pubkey
- OP_0 OP_PUSHBYTES_20 2ff976fa7b9ef6a37c21e3e85144f9547a0a8ad6
- address
- bc1q9luhd7nmnmm2xlppu059z38e23aq4zkkxl323t